About

Laxman Rijal is a scholar working on Surgery, Epidemiology and Rehabilitation. According to data from OpenAlex, Laxman Rijal has authored 26 papers receiving a total of 276 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Surgery, 11 papers in Epidemiology and 4 papers in Rehabilitation. Recurrent topics in Laxman Rijal's work include Bone fractures and treatments (8 papers), Orthopedic Surgery and Rehabilitation (6 papers) and Shoulder Injury and Treatment (4 papers). Laxman Rijal is often cited by papers focused on Bone fractures and treatments (8 papers), Orthopedic Surgery and Rehabilitation (6 papers) and Shoulder Injury and Treatment (4 papers). Laxman Rijal collaborates with scholars based in Nepal, India and United Arab Emirates. Laxman Rijal's co-authors include Hira Lal Nag, Sukesh Rao Sankineani, Chandra Shekhar Yadav, Kanniraj Marimuthu, Devdatta Suhas Neogi, Ashok Kumar, S S Rastogi, Sujata Mohanty, Rajat Kumar and Vivek Trikha and has published in prestigious journals such as International Orthopaedics, The Journal of Foot & Ankle Surgery and Journal of Orthopaedics and Traumatology.
